Bitfone Appoints Hang Michael Xu to CFO Post; Xu Brings Solid Financial and Operational Experience to Bitfone.


Business Editors/High-Tech Writers

LAGUNA NIGUEL,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--March 3, 2003

Bitfone Corp. (www.bitfone.com), a leader in over-the-air firmware update technology for mobile phones, today announced that it has appointed Hang Michael Xu as chief financial officer.

With more than a decade of international finance experience, Xu will further enhance Bitfone's profile within the financial community.

Xu joins Bitfone from LinkAir Communications Inc. where he served as chief financial officer. Prior to LinkAir, Xu was a vice president at The Carlyle Group where he pursued private-equity investments focusing on telecommunications.

About Bitfone Corp.

Bitfone Corp. provides innovative software solutions for mobile device management.
